This week on the Exodus Cry Podcast, Marcel Van der Watt dismantles the common arguments used to defend “sex work” as a safe and legitimate form of work. As a former criminal investigator with more than 20 years of experience in combating the intersecting criminal economies of organized crime, human trafficking, and sexual exploitation, Marcel speaks to the faulty arguments and “research” frequently held up by the pro-sex work movement.
Macrel is the Director of the Research Institute at the National Center on Sexual Exploitation (NCOSE) in Washington, D.C. Marcel has consulted in and provided expert court testimony in several sex trafficking cases, briefed members of the US Congress on issues related to online criminality, and has trained multidisciplinary professionals from more than 30 countries.
